About
Music, particularly in America, has often been a vehicle for protest. For some Americans, the protest began in Africa hundreds of years ago, as free persons were captured, torn from homes and families, shackled and put on ships headed for the West Indies and then the United States. They had few things to call their own, and little in common with each other beyond their situation. But they did have song. The songs they sang would ultimately help to topple a system of slavery and abuse that reigned too long in a country that called itself "free". This book describes a few of the most important people in this great struggle, and how song contributed to their lives and their cause.
